Freeths seeks an eDiscovery Consultant for its Disputes division. This role offers the opportunity to support and grow the eDiscovery functionalities, enhancing services across the firm. The ideal candidate will have extensive eDiscovery experience, especially with RelativityOne, and strong analytical skills to address challenges and streamline processes within legal teams.

About The Team
Freeths national and award-winning Commercial Disputes Resolution (“CDR”) team comprises over 100 lawyers across our 13 national offices. This team was awarded UK Litigation Team of the Year by The Lawyer Awards 2020 and the equivalent award by The British Legal Awards 2020 for taking on a major High Court group action against the Post Office, which exposed one of the largest miscarriages of justice in British legal history.

About The Role
This is an exciting opportunity to join a growing team within the new eDiscovery capability for Freeths’ Disputes division. The successful candidate will support the eDiscovery PM across data scoping, preservation, and collection; provide operational assistance for data processing, review management, and production; and engage with internal and external stakeholders to enhance the eDiscovery services at Freeths.
The eDiscovery function sits within the CDR division, reporting into the National Head of Dispute Resolution, James Hartley. This role directly reports into the eDiscovery lead, Jake Pennington-Slater. The successful candidate will be responsible for:
